Abstract
It is well known that increasing (perturbing) an element of a nonnegative matrix A nondecreases
its spectral radius ρ(A), and that it increases when A is irreducible. Or equivalently, if the weight
of an arc of a weighted digraph D is increased (perturbed), then the spectral radius ρ(D) does
not decrease, and it increases when D is strongly connected.
Let Eij be the elementary matrix: 1 in the (i, j)-position and 0’s in all other positions. In
general, it is difficult to characterize when the spectral radius of a nonnegativeP
matrix A, n × n,
is smaller than or equal to the spectral radius of a perturbed matrix A + i,j δij Eij , with
δij ≥ 0. We study the particular case when a principal submatrix of A is perturbed:
X
A+
δij Eij , {k1 < · · · < kt } ⊂ {1, . . . , n}
i,j∈{k1 <···<kt }
and we give explicit conditions of polynomial type. Similar comments and results are pplied to
the perturbation of the weight function of a weighted digraph.
